Ukraine: Medvedev rejects Italy’s peace plan

(ANSA) – ROME, MAY 24 – The vice president of the Russian Security Council and former Russian president, Dmitri Medvedev, criticized the Italian peace plan for Ukraine, stating that “there is a feeling that it was not prepared by diplomats but by local political scientists, who have read provincial newspapers and operate only on the basis of Ukrainian fake news “. This was reported by the Russian state news agency Tass. “If peace initiatives are to be proposed then they should be based on a real approach that must reflect the state of affairs. And such a document has long been proposed by Russia for discussion,” said Medvedev. (HANDLE).
